The 2019 Smart Education Expo is set to bring together world-renowned educational leaders, institutions, and professional experts to share their policy and insights on future education development from March 26 to 29 in Taipei, Taiwan.

Organized by the Institute for Information Industry (III), the 2019 Smart Education Expo focuses on equity, quality, and lifelong learning. It is also committed to developing society skills and digital transformation required for every citizen in this dynamic and evolving digital era.

As part of its objective of exploring innovative ideas for future education development, the 2019 Smart Education Expo will initiate an Education Forum along with two education talks focusing on Smart Campus Development and STEAM Education.

Higher Education Industry Solutions Director at Microsoft Dr. Alexandros Papaspyridis, Director General of Technology and Higher Education Resources Dr. Ali Ghufrom Mukti, and Director of Tampere LUMATE Centre Dr. Riikka Lahtinen, will be further accompanied by education leaders from ten different countries to address their extensive knowledge and experiences in developing strategies in EdTech industry and innovative STEAM education.

Smart Education Expo visitors will be able to find innovative education solutions as well as the latest learning and teaching technologies from 40 different companies. Fast Talks will also be featuring new techniques and practices from schools, startups, and innovators to share on problem-solving strategies based on real life models.
